Functions
Ensure the education and rehabilitation of the clientele aged 6 to 17 years old, in their home environment, in accordance with the clinical intervention programs established in collaboration with the existing professional team.
Implement educational techniques by using daily living activities; organize, coordinate and lead the activities that are part of the program.
Supports and collaborates extensively with parents and clients in order to restore harmony and reduce the risk of multiple placements in foster families or rehabilitation centers.
Accompany family in the decoding and understanding of the adaptation mechanisms of the user in order to ensure that the users are learning and acquiring suitable attitudes and behaviours.
Organizes, deploys and facilitates individual or group workshops on various topics (anger management, emotion regulation, etc…)
Assists, supervises and reports family contact.
Working with social workers in the development of intervention plans based on clients needs and legal mandate, in order to put an end to and prevent the recurrence of a situation in which the security or the development of the child is in danger.
The Educators will be asked to travel to perform periods of work in the different communities in Nunavik as needed.
Qualifications
CEGEP diploma with a core concentration in specialised educational techniques or institutional rehabilitation from a school recognized by the Ministère de l’Enseignement supérieur, Recherche, Science et technologie;
Bilingualism (English and French), spoken and written. Inuktitut would be an asset;
Minimum of 2 years of relevant experience;
Capacity to adapt to a new cultural environment;
Be sensitive, understanding and emotionally mature and display a positive attitude;
Available to work day, evening and week-end shifts;
Available to travel across the Nunavik territory;
Willing to participate in any training provided by the employer or educational institution and deemed necessary for a more effective performance of their duties or tasks;
Share knowledge and skills, work in collaboration with social interveners.
A valid driver’s license is required.
Conditions And Benefits
SALARY CLASS 1: Min. 960.23 $ / week to Max. 1382.21$ / week
ISOLATION PREMIUM: 203.66$ / week or as per family status
RETENTION PREMIUM: 114.99$ / week
HIGH COST OF LIVING PREMIUM: 74.17$ / week or as per family status
Any person recruited in Quebec more than 50 kilometres from the locality in which he or she is called upon to perform his/her duties, will be granted annual trips and lodging unit as per status, transit or shared lodging if necessary.
